Overview

The Talent Acquisition Specialist/Technical Recruiter is responsible for attracting quality candidates to contribute to AVCON’s success. The Talent Acquisition Specialist/Technical Recruiter is directly responsible for each aspect of the recruiting cycle, including external marketing of AVCON’s brand, posting positions, sourcing resumes, identifying qualified candidates, administering assessments and interviews, making hiring recommendations, closing candidates, and performing onboarding activities. This position is based in AVCON's Orlando, Florida office.

 

ESSENTIAL FUNCTIONS (may include but are not limited to):

  • Consistently maintains multiple requisitions of varying levels for various teams and locations of AVCON.
  • Consistently develops and maintains a pipeline of potential candidates for future opportunities.
  • Acts as a partner with hiring managers to develop effective and efficient recruitment and sourcing strategies.
  • Utilizes creative, professional recruiting methods to identify and recruit top-performing candidates for open positions to include social media, job boards, industry specific sites, colleges/universities, cold calling, and other advanced methods.
  • Manages communication with candidates, including interview scheduling, pre-screening, interview preparation, assessments, process overview, setting expectations, post-offer discussions, and closing.
  • Ensures the maintenance of accurate and concise records concerning all phases of the recruitment process, including reviewing resumes and credentials for skills, experience, and knowledge in relation to position requirements while complying with EEO and OFCCP federal regulations.
  • Determines and implements improvement processes for recruiting and sourcing strategies.
  • Defines sourcing and recruiting strategies to achieve staffing goals.
  • Coordinates, attends, and participates in college recruiting activities to include giving presentations, attending information sessions and student group meetings, and increase college awareness of AVCON.
  • Maintains efficient and effective communications that support the recruiting activity.
  • Collaborates with managers to fully understand and be well-versed in position responsibilities, qualifications, and success factors.
  • Ensures compliance with legal and regulatory requirements related to recruiting efforts.
  • Maintains applicant tracking workflow and data integrity in accordance with EEO and OFCCP federal regulations.
  • Executes, individually or collaboratively, orientation and onboarding programs.
  • Nights and weekends are generally not required but may occasionally be necessary with little or no advanced notice.
  • Establish and nurture relationships with partner agencies for assistance in identifying appropriate candidates for open requisitions.

Founded in 1988, AVCON, INC. (AVCON) serves the aviation, facilities, transportation, and development industries and employs over 130 professionals with expertise in all aspects of aviation planning and design; civil, structural, electrical, mechanical, and plumbing engineering; fire protection design; utilities coordination and design; traffic planning and highway design; and a full array of design and construction support services.   AVCON has built its reputation on delivering innovative and practical engineering solutions to clients, blending economic, sustainable, and technological elements into each project. Whether working on a building facility, roadway, or airfield, AVCON offers high-level technical expertise based on more than three decades of hands-on experience ensuring the job is done right the first time. AVCON prides itself on partnering with clients in Transforming Today’s Ideas into Tomorrow’s Reality.
